Abstract :
Because of the hydraulic excavator operates in the hazardous working circumstance, operator of excavator exposed in harmful environment. Therefore, Tele-Operation for hydraulic excavator has been investigated to protect from the hazardous working environment. A development of Tele-Controller for hydraulic excavator was purposed in this paper. For the purposed Tele-Controller will be divided into two parts. The first part is a retrofit of hydraulic system by the addition of proportional valves from the existing valves into a hydraulic excavator. The second part consists of the embedded system, which serves as a control unit and processing the movement of hydraulic excavator. In addition, this section also contains notebook computer, joystick, IP cameras, and wireless equipment. For command from joystick and display from IP cameras are designed using the Microsoft Visual Studio and C# program. The performance of Tele-Controller was evaluated through the field test by experts and operators of hydraulic excavator system, which the results were satisfactory.
